About Wan Hui Wong

Wan Hui Wong is a scholar working on Internal Medicine, Hematology and Cardiology and Cardiovascular Medicine, having authored 14 papers that have together received 166 indexed citations. Recurring topics across this work include Blood Coagulation and Thrombosis Mechanisms (6 papers), Venous Thromboembolism Diagnosis and Management (5 papers) and Atrial Fibrillation Management and Outcomes (4 papers). The work is most often cited by research in Internal Medicine (26 citations), Infectious Diseases (82 citations) and Critical Care and Intensive Care Medicine (17 citations). Wan Hui Wong has collaborated with scholars based in Singapore, Malaysia and Indonesia. Frequent co-authors include Chuen Wen Tan, Heng Joo Ng, Jenny G. Low, Ying Ying Chua, Lai Heng Lee, Jing Yuan Tan, Edwin Philip Conceicao, Hwee‐Ling Koh, Yan Zhao and Xiaomei Li. Their work appears in journals such as Blood, Scientific Reports and Phytomedicine.
